Solar Panel Experts Is DefinitionSolar Panel Installers perform solar panel installation and Supply clean energy solutions. Solar Panel Installers obtain licenses and follow manufacturer warranties to ensure quality. https://jakubucle674120.idblogmaker.com/38797050/solar-installers-selecting-the-leading-solar-installers-for-your-home